To commemorate the 3rd anniversary of the National Education Policy (NEP) 2020, a sensitisation campaign on environmental concerns such as energy conservation, wastage of food at social gatherings, hazards of electronic waste, conservation of resources, plastic pollution, etc was conducted at Delhi Public School, East of Kailash.

A massive tree plantation campaign called ‘One Child, One Plant’ was undertaken in the school premises under the able leadership of the Headmistress, Ms Usha Diptivilasa. tudents were explained the importance of trees,and each student was advised to plant a sapling, wherever convenient- in pots, at home, in the boundaries of playgrounds, or any other place which was approachable to them, under the guidance of their parents.

Students shared their pictures with the plant, with their Class Teacher. They discussed the variety/ species of the tree/ sapling planted, its benefits, its occurrence, the kind of care it requires, etc. in the class.
